•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Satırlardan koşula bağlı veriler oluşturma

medalof

Altın Üye
Katılım
14 Nisan 2009
Mesajlar
29
Excel Vers. ve Dili
2016,2021
Merhabalar
Sevgili forumdaşlar biraz uğraştım ama benim gibi başlangıç seviyesindeki biri için içinden çıkılmaz hale geldi.Sevgili üstadlarımın bilgilerinden faydalanmak için yazayım dedim şimdiden teşekkür eder saygılarımı sunarım.

Anadosyasında bulunan I sütünundaki verileri bir alt satıra üsteki verileri kullanarak aktarmasını istiyorum.
örneğin I2 satırdan yazan rakama göre yan tarafdan o kadar satırı keserek bir alt satıra almasını ve üsteki satırladanda a:g arası bilgileri aşağı çekmesini istiyorum yani özet olarak mf bilgileri alt satırda aynı bilgilerle isteniyor miktar+mf iç içe geçmiş durumda istenilen şeklinide ekteki dosyaya koydum.
Umarım anlatabilmişimdir
 

Ekli dosyalar

Bu kodları kullanabilirsiniz ama ISTENILENSEKLI dosyasındaki K-L-M-N sütunları neden farklı anlamadım. :dusun:


Deneyiniz;
Kod:
Sub Emre()
    Dim i As Integer
    For i = Range("a65536").End(3).Row To 2 Step -1
        Rows(i).Insert xlDown
        Rows(i).FillUp
        Cells(i + 1, "H") = 0
        Cells(i + 1, "I") = ""
    Next i
    i = Empty
End Sub
 
Murat Hocam öncelikle teşekkür ederim
KAREKOD diye başlayan sütunların herbirindeki değer 1 kutu temsil ediyor bu sebeple her üründe farklı.
Kodları çalıştırdım fakat üst teki bilgileri bırakmış yani üsten mf değerine göre alta çekerken yukarıdaki satırdandan aldığı miktar kadar kesip hücreleri sola sürüklemek istiyorum.yani aşağı alınan karekodlar yukarda da olmamalı
Birde aşağı aldığı satırda miktar 0 doğru fakat aldığı miktarıda mf ksımına yansıtabilirmiyiz.
Tekrar teşekkür ederim
 
Geri
Üst